Indonesian[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From Portuguese botão (button). Cognate with Japanese ボタン (botan, button).

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): [ˈbo.taŋ]
  • Hyphenation: bo‧tang

Noun[edit]

botang (first-person possessive botangku, second-person possessive botangmu, third-person possessive botangnya)

  1. (archaic) button, knob or small disc serving as a fastener.
    Synonym: kancing
